Nextdoor is where you connect to the neighborhoods that matter to you so you can belong. Our purpose is to cultivate a kinder world where everyone has a neighborhood they can rely on.

Neighbors around the world turn to Nextdoor daily to receive trusted information, give and get help, get things done, and build real-world connections with those nearby - neighbors, businesses, and public services. Today, neighbors rely on Nextdoor in more than 315,000 neighborhoods across 11 countries.Meet Your Future

Compensation, benefits, perks, and recognition programs at Nextdoor come together to create one overall rewards package.

The starting salary for this role is expected to range from $158,000 to $211,000 on an annualized basis, or potentially greater in the event that your 'level' of proficiency exceeds the level expected for the role. Compensation may also vary by geography.

We also expect to award a meaningful equity grant for this role. With equal quarterly vesting, your first vest date would be within the first 3 months of your start date.

Overall, total compensation will vary depending on your relevant skills, experience, and qualifications. We have you covered! Nextdoor employees can choose between a variety of great health plans. We cover 100% of your personal monthly premium for health, dental, and vision - and provide a OneMedical membership for concierge care.
